During the fermentation process for brewing beer, the brewing container (called a fermentor) is purposely not air tight and allows gases generated during the fermentation process to be released into the environment. Therefore, most brewers add a small amount of sugar to each bottle prior to bottling, which places the beer in air-tight containers. What would this accomplish?

A. Brewers do this to change the taste.
B. Brewers do this solely to increase the alcohol content.
C. Brewers do this to change the color.
D. Brewers do this to decrease the alcohol content.
E. Brewers do this to get carbonation because the beer is flat in the fermentor.

Answer:

E

Step-by-step explanation:

I believe the answer is to add carbonation to the beer. They typically use a sugar based primer.
